Comments (20)"I bet the next season the no sitting out the same player in back to back challenges will be in place again." The "not sitting out the same player in back-to-back challenges" rule has always been in effect, but it only comes into play when there are two challenges in one episode, e.g, a reward challenge and an immunity challenge. So far this season, all of the challenges have been a combined reward/immunity challenge. I think that if they go back to two tribes, which they might because they're down to 12 players, so it would be two teams of 6, they could do separate challenges. Of course, since they need to devote time to the folks on Redemption Island and what happens with someone on RI trying to get fire tokens from a player still in the game, they probably don't have time for two challenges.
